Output 33590381c652351a533f4d2b95a3d3c54124b8c3ebc6e5766b07f70e81d31732:6

value
2886196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 415bf08cf15ec9f4b3059575e49e1a48525f8793 OP_EQUAL
address
37ebz6GYzZR9jQxZN7qJ5ms8wssKWiA9eH
transaction
33590381c652351a533f4d2b95a3d3c54124b8c3ebc6e5766b07f70e81d31732
spent
true